Some patients in the Western Health Trust are waiting up to 20 weeks after being red flagged to see a specialist consultant, figures obtained by BBC News NI show.

A red flag referral means a GP feels a patient's symptoms need further investigation as they could indicate cancer.

The figures for inpatient and day cases reflect a number of specialities, including General Surgery.

The Western Trust has apologised.
